Transaction 58e71f3f368e6099d6c479c23e953e28af2e46550799855902e9fb011e27d626

5 Input
2 Outputs
  • 58e71f3f368e6099d6c479c23e953e28af2e46550799855902e9fb011e27d626:0
  • value  35034
    address  1K1kuLWAR86Jw2JvcCxq7VMRaEqPap8f4t
  • 58e71f3f368e6099d6c479c23e953e28af2e46550799855902e9fb011e27d626:1
  • value  400000
    address  18rmds7BCPuhoyQDNx4MrQZuDZjhooA8sZ